Corporate Banking Manager – Bolton & Wigan Branch Job Introduction
This is an exciting opportunity to join an established team at Bolton & Wigan branch as a Corporate Banking Manager. The post holder will be responsible for the maintenance and development of a corporate customer portfolio, winning and onboarding new customers via proactive and focused business development activities, and full responsibility for all aspects of client relationships including credit applications, balance sheet analysis, annual reviews, monitoring of management accounts, covenant compliance and profitability.
MainResponsibilities
- Maintain and develop a portfolio of corporate customers, building relationships and ensuring customer satisfaction through excellent customer service.
- Identify, meet and win prospective new customers/introducers by outlining how we work and what we can offer in terms of service and facilities.
- Complete credit applications and credit annual reviews in line with the Bank’s Credit Policy.
- Interpret financial information provided by customers, evaluate lending propositions, assess and formulate risk ratings correctly, and structure transactions ensuring the right customer selection.
- Develop and maintain a sound understanding of the local market, and maintain relationships with professional firms and introducers.
- Attend suitable networking events and undertake focused business development activities.
- Identify and offer customers, on a needs basis, the appropriate Handelsbanken products and services, effectively communicating relevant features, benefits and risks.
- General administration, including preparation/reviewing of legal documentation for accounts (KYC/AML reviews), lending facilities and securities.

Handelsbanken is a relationship bank with a decentralised way of working, a strong local presence thanks to a nationwide network of branches, and a long‑term approach to customer relations. Each Handelsbanken branch operates as a local business enabling it to make decisions at a local level and provide a bespoke service. The focus is always on the needs of the individual customer and not on the sale of specific products.
